1. User Interface and Experience
Pros:
- Intuitive Design: Slack features a modern, clean design that is user-friendly. Its layout allows for easy navigation between channels, direct messages, and integrations.
- Customizable Themes: Users can personalize Slack with themes and colors, making it visually appealing and comfortable for prolonged use.
- Search Functionality: The search bar enables quick access to past conversations, files, and documents, vastly improving productivity.
Cons:
- Overwhelming for New Users: The array of features can be daunting for first-time users, leading to a steep learning curve.
- Information Overload: With multiple channels and threads, users may feel overwhelmed by the amount of information flowing through Slack, leading to potential confusion.
2. Communication Features
Pros:
- Real-time Messaging: Slack allows for instant messaging, facilitating immediate communication that is essential for dynamic teams.
- Threaded Conversations: Users can reply to specific messages within threads, keeping discussions organized and relevant.
- Voice and Video Calls: Slack supports both voice and video calls, allowing teams to connect face-to-face without leaving the platform.
Cons:
- Distraction Potential: Real-time messaging can lead to interruptions, making it difficult for employees to focus on their tasks.
- Limited Call Functionality: While Slack has video call features, they lack some advanced functionalities found in dedicated video conferencing software.
3. Integration Capabilities
Pros:
- Numerous Integrations: Slack supports integration with over 2,000 third-party applications, including Google Drive, Trello, and Zoom, which enhance productivity.
- Automated Workflows: Through tools like Zapier, users can create automated workflows to streamline repetitive tasks, saving time and reducing errors.
Cons:
- Complexity in Setup: The extensive range of integrations might introduce complexity during the initial setup process, as users must configure various apps based on their preferences.
- Integration Reliability: The performance of third-party integrations can vary; some may not function as seamlessly as desired, leading to frustration.
4. Collaboration Capabilities
Pros:
- Channel Organization: Slack allows the creation of channels for specific projects or departments, enabling focused discussions among relevant team members.
- File Sharing: Users can easily upload and share files within channels or direct messages, promoting collaboration on documents and projects.
Cons:
- Channel Management: With the potential for numerous channels, managing them can become unwieldy, leading to confusion about where discussions should occur.
- Lack of Project Management Features: Slack is primarily a communication tool, lacking comprehensive project management features that some teams may require.
5. Accessibility and Mobile Use
Pros:
- Cross-Platform Availability: Slack is available on desktop, web, and mobile devices, allowing for communication from anywhere.
- Push Notifications: Users can customize notifications, ensuring they stay informed about important messages even while on the go.
Cons:
- Mobile App Limitations: The mobile app may not offer the full range of features available on desktop, which could hinder functionality for users in transit.
- Battery Consumption: Some users report that the mobile version can drain battery life quickly, limiting its effectiveness for extended use.
6. Pricing Structure
Pros:
- Free Tier Availability: Slack offers a free tier suitable for small teams that need basic communication tools without the commitment of a paid subscription.
- Flexible Paid Plans: For larger organizations, Slack provides several tiered plans that offer additional features like unlimited integrations and enhanced security measures.
Cons:
- Costly for Large Teams: As teams grow, the cost of maintaining a Slack subscription can become significant, leading some organizations to reconsider their budget.
- Limited Features in Free Tier: The free version has limitations on message history and file storage, which may not meet the needs of growing teams.
7. Security Features
Pros:
- Data Encryption: Slack encrypts data both at rest and in transit, providing a level of security that is crucial for sensitive communications.
- Enterprise Grid Plan: For organizations concerned with compliance and data security, Slack offers an Enterprise Grid plan with enhanced security features.
Cons:
- Potential Data Breaches: As with any cloud-based solution, there is always a risk of data breaches, regardless of the security measures in place.
- Compliance Concerns: Some industries have stringent regulations regarding data storage and communication that may not align well with Slack’s standard offerings.
8. Customization and Personalization
Pros:
- Custom Emoji and Bots: Teams can create custom emojis and bots, adding a fun, engaging aspect to communication while also allowing for task automation.
- Personal Status Updates: Users can set statuses to inform teammates of their availability or current tasks, enhancing awareness within the team.
Cons:
- Overly Customized Interfaces: While customization can enhance the user experience, too many unique settings or alterations can lead to inconsistencies and confusion, especially for new users.
- Dependence on Bots: Relying heavily on bots for tasks and responses may not always yield accurate or desired results, potentially leading to frustration.
9. Community and Support
Pros:
- Active Community and Knowledge Base: Users can access a wealth of resources through Slack’s help center, forums, and community discussions.
- Responsive Support: For paid users, Slack offers dedicated support services, ensuring that teams can get help when needed.
Cons:
- Response Time Issues: Free users may experience longer response times for support issues, which could hinder timely resolution for urgent matters.
- Limited Support Options: While Slack provides a wealth of documentation, some users may find the lack of direct human support frustrating for complex issues.
10. Overall Productivity and Efficiency
Pros:
- Increased Team Engagement: The combination of messaging, channels, and integrations can create a more engaged and connected team environment.
- Streamlined Communication: Slack’s real-time messaging eliminates email delays, ensuring faster decision-making and collaboration.
Cons:
- Potential for Miscommunication: Rapid-fire messaging can lead to misunderstandings or misinterpretation of messages, which can hinder productivity.
- Time Wasted on Non-work Conversations: The informal nature of Slack can lead to distractions and time lost in unrelated chat threads, potentially affecting overall productivity.
By encapsulating both the strengths and weaknesses of Slack as a team communication tool, organizations can make informed decisions about its implementation and use. Understanding how to best leverage its features while being aware of its limitations will empower teams to communicate effectively in an increasingly digital work environment.